Wow it's cold!

Posted 12-09-2008 at 05:32 PM by SCGranny


And I really really like it.

For soo long I have languished in the hot humidity of the southern states, and the bitter taste of 'mefirsts' demanding that I and everyone else owed them a living. Out here the air is fresh and sweet, undisturbed by the thousands of cars flitting madly about on their endless little errands. The sound at night of the coyotes on the hills, or the evening sound of another wedge of geese crying overhead... all is silence, breathable and clean, fresh and new.

The snow crunches underfoot or catches in my hair. There's no bugs here, except lightly and briefly, in the summer, to do the same. There's no development, no massive hysterical shopping crowds... all is peace and quiet and warm smiles and waves.

The deer jerky turned out great, and DH is making burritos and tacos from the ground venison. Less fat and more flavor.

Ahhhh. What could be more perfect than a nice warm house in the evening, food covering the stove, and Christmas lights glinting off of clean, crisp snow?
